SEER (Seasonal Energy Effectiveness Ratio):
SEER is a measure in the cooling efficiency of air conditioners and warmth pumps. It represents the ratio of the overall cooling output in the technique, calculated in British Thermal Units (BTUs), to the total electrical Power input, calculated in watt-several hours, more than a complete cooling time. An increased SEER score implies better Vitality performance and lessen working expenditures.
SEER scores ordinarily range between thirteen to 25, with greater rankings indicating far more productive methods. In America, the minimum amount SEER ranking for new air conditioners and warmth pumps is 14, as mandated by federal laws. On the other hand, larger SEER-rated systems offer elevated energy discounts and will qualify for utility rebates or incentives.
EER (Vitality Efficiency Ratio):
EER is comparable to SEER but steps the cooling efficiency of HVAC techniques underneath specific conditions, generally at a continuing outdoor temperature of ninety five°File (35°C) and a constant indoor temperature of eighty°F (27°C). Not like SEER, which signifies average seasonal performance, EER delivers a snapshot of a procedure's efficiency at peak load conditions.
EER is calculated by dividing the full cooling output in the method, calculated in BTUs for each hour, by the full electrical Electrical power input, calculated in watts, at specific operating disorders. Much like SEER, the next EER rating implies bigger Strength efficiency and reduced functioning prices.
AFUE (Yearly Fuel Utilization Effectiveness):
AFUE is often a measure with the heating effectiveness of furnaces and boilers that burn off fossil fuels which include organic fuel, propane, or oil. It signifies the ratio of the whole heat output with the program, calculated in BTUs, to the overall fuel energy input, calculated in BTUs, in excess of a whole heating season. A higher AFUE ranking implies larger Electricity performance and decrease working prices.
AFUE scores ordinarily range air conditioner installation san diego between eighty% to ninety eight%, with greater scores indicating more effective units. For instance, a furnace using an AFUE score of ninety% converts 90% in the gas Vitality into heat, even though the remaining ten% is dropped by way of combustion gases or venting. Modern significant-efficiency furnaces can reach AFUE rankings of nearly 98%, giving significant Strength personal savings in comparison with more mature, considerably less efficient products.
